The rising concern for data privacy and the safeguarding of personal information has never been more timely than with the recent events surrounding Delta Dental of Virginia. The esteemed dental benefits provider, which caters to a vast clientele across Virginia, is under investigation due to a significant data breach that has compromised the sensitive information of 145,918 individuals. On April 23, 2025, the company detected unusual and unauthorized activity linked to the email account of one of its employees.

The breach itself unfolded over a concerning timeframe between March 21, 2025, and April 23, 2025, during which unauthorized access was gained to various emails and attachments. It took roughly seven months — until November 21, 2025 — for Delta Dental of Virginia to disclose this breach to the impacted individuals, raising alarms about compliance with both state and federal regulations that mandate timely notifications in such instances.

This incident poses a serious risk to personal safety, as the information potentially compromised includes names, Social Security numbers, government-issued ID numbers, and protected health information. The implications of such a breach are far-reaching, as the affected individuals may become susceptible to identity theft and numerous violations of their privacy.

In light of these troubling circumstances, those whose personal data has been compromised are urged to consider their legal rights and options. According to the law firm Schubert Jonckheer & Kolbe LLP, investigating this matter, if individuals find themselves at risk, they may be eligible for monetary damages and adjustments to Delta Dental’s cybersecurity practices.

The law firm represents shareholders, employees, and consumers engaged in class actions against corporate defendants. They are actively publicizing the breach and notifying affected parties of their potential rights.
